Meaning of fox eye | Babel Free

Noun CEFR B2

Definitions

  1. A type of eye associated with East Asian people, characterized as narrow, slanted, or upturned.
    countable, in-plural
  2. A makeup technique in which the outer corners of the eyes are darkened to a triangular point.

Examples

“When NaiNai was in her prime, she had a slender figure, a swanlike neck, and a pair of fox eyes with both ends tilted up.”
“Nobu glimpsed a porcelain face, camellia lips and slanted fox eyes […]”
“She stared past the hastily dyed hair, past the freckle-shielding makeup, and into the girl's sunken fox eyes.”
